(2)
Notwithstanding subsection (1), the registration of trademark may be opposed by any person—
40
(a)
on any grounds under section 23 or 24;
(b)
on the ground that the applicant is not the proprietor of the trademark; or
(c)
subject to subsection (3), on the ground that—
(i)
it is identical with a well-known trademark in
Malaysia and it is to be registered for goods or services which are not identical or not similar to the well-known trademark in Malaysia; or
(ii)
it is similar to a well-known trademark in Malaysia and it is to be registered for goods or services which are not identical or not similar to the well-known trademark in Malaysia.
(3)
The ground of opposition under paragraph (2)(c) may be raised where the use of the opposed trademark in relation to the goods or services for which the opposed trademark is sought to be registered—
(a)
would indicate a connection between those goods or services and the proprietor of the earlier well-known trademark;
(b)
would create a likelihood of confusion on the part of the public because of such use by the opposed trademark;
and
(c)
would likely damage the interests of the proprietor of the well-known trademark.
(4)
The ground of opposition referred to in paragraph (2)(c) may only be raised to oppose the registration of an application for registration of trademark made on or after the commencement of this Act.
